Players must beat the set score or they lose their chips. Be the last player standing or the first player to roll U-P-S-E-T to win! A great travel game from the makers of UPSET®! 2-4 players.&lt;br /&gt;Selected &lt;a href="http://www.cdntoyassn.com/details.cfm?id=1132"&gt;&lt;b&gt;HOT Toy of the Summer 2010&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/a&gt; (travel games) - &lt;i&gt;Canadian Toy Association&lt;/i&gt;.&lt;br /&gt;Contents: Dice Shaker, 5 Unique Dice, 4 sets of 5 Upcents (20 chips in total), Carry Bag and Rules.&lt;br /&gt;On-line price: $10.99 CAD &l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; You don't necessarily have to wait around if someone is late getting home from work/school/lectures etc. Start the game and let them join in when they arrive. True, they may be at a slight disadvantage to start with but a few good dice throws, a couple of lucky cards, and they could be up with the leaders before you know it. Just be sure to make them stake the pot with their 10 uPcentS before they start!&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Tip# 4&lt;br /&gt;Length of game - For 2, 3 or 4 players, the regular game to 10,000 points gives a great game experience although the short game to 5,000 is still loads of fun. With 5 or 6 players, the short game to 5,000 points is probably best. (Be advised that the roller-coaster play and the usual edge-of-your-seat, nail-biting finishes can leave you feeling quite drained and exhausted!)&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Tip# 5&lt;br /&gt;Don’t show your disappointment if you draw the Bluffer Card from the deck. It’s not completely useless; holding the Bluffer along with other Keeper Cards gives you a little bit of protection against Keeper Card stealers - they may steal the Bluffer instead of a card you really want to keep.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Tip# 6&lt;br /&gt;Try not to leave yourself needing only 50 points to win. It can be surprisingly difficult to get just the ‘5’ to win and you can bust many times and lose many uPcentS trying!&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Tip# 7&lt;br /&gt;If you are looking to play a short game then start without having to roll at least 400 points to get 'on the board' or into the game. When we demonstrate the game we always by pass this rule to get people into the game as fast as possible.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/8214340075117610160-2202104784351973826?l=upsetgameblog.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='related' href='http://www.playupset.com' title='UPSET® Game Tips From the Game Designers'/><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://upsetgameblog.blogspot.com/feeds/2202104784351973826/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=8214340075117610160&amp;postID=2202104784351973826' title='2 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8214340075117610160/posts/default/2202104784351973826'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8214340075117610160/posts/default/2202104784351973826'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://upsetgameblog.blogspot.com/2009/04/upset-game-tips-from-game-designers.html' title='UPSET® Game Tips From the Game Designers'/><author><name>UPSET® Creators</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/08174561994054414087</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='24' height='32' src='http://www.playupset.com/images/TheCreators.jpg'/></author><thr:total>2</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8214340075117610160.post-1532585542413947055</id><published>2008-10-29T21:32:00.003-04:00</published><updated>2009-04-22T16:09:41.125-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Testimonials'/><title type='text'>Comment From Sue and Mark (Gravenhurst)</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;&lt;span style="font-style: italic;"&gt;We had a great time playing with you guys as we clebrated our 25th Anniversary in the Muskokas.
